Write the solutions for x^2=-9

Mathematics
1 answer:
Alik [6]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

There are no solutions

Step-by-step explanation:

Any number (Positive or negative) that's squared will get a positive number no matter what. So in this case, any value of x that's squared would never equal a negative value, -9.

When you multiply a function by -1, what is the effect on its graph?
Dafna1 [17]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  B.  The graph flips over the x-axis

Step-by-step explanation:

When you plot the coordinate pair (x, y), you plot the point 'y' units above the x-axis. If you change the sign of that (multiply the function by -1), then the point becomes (x, -y), and is plotted 'y' units below the x-axis.

The graph flips over the x-axis.

__

Attached is an example of a function with its original graph (red) and the graph after being multiplied by -1 (blue). The blue graph is a reflection of the red graph across the x-axis.

a water tank holds 280 gallons. two percent of the water is lost at stream. how many gallons remain to be used ?
mart [117]
If you would like to know how many gallons remain to be used, you can do this using the following steps:

lost: 2% of 280 gallons = 2% * 280 gallons = 2/100 * 280 = 5.6 gallons

280 gallons - 5.6 gallons = 274.4 gallons

The correct result would be 274.4 gallons.
